aria-live region from different tab shouldn't interupt item being read |
||||||||||||||||||||||
Issue descriptionMode: force_next Version: 52.0.2743.32 Reproduction Steps: 1. Google Slides in one tab 2. Hangouts in another tab 3. Read through slides and receive Hangouts message Observed: Currently read item in SLides is interrupted by Hangouts Expected: aria-live region should be polite and wait for currently read item to be finished before announcing

The following revision refers to this bug: https://chromium.googlesource.com/chromium/src.git/+/f83fa46867174390a98971d7c3c1731fdd161641 commit f83fa46867174390a98971d7c3c1731fdd161641 Author: dtseng <dtseng@chromium.org> Date: Tue Oct 04 00:00:02 2016 Always enqueue live regions from background tabs In the case where a very lengthy live region fires on a foreground tab, and a background live region fires, don't interrupt the first live region. Also, note that a background webView does lose focus state (even when focus goes to a new window).
